Output d37a6b91c6526a60f03281af871e39e708b60d810e0b47005631442e27a6e456:1

value
25445805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b25e972188e2103f0c46647a8f0e0d206e5adacb OP_EQUAL
address
3Hx9WwdShgzXg6vmzDws15DMwDeP1uBV4Y
transaction
d37a6b91c6526a60f03281af871e39e708b60d810e0b47005631442e27a6e456
spent
true